"Jerusalem," the pope says, "implores you to come to its aid.
Undertake this journey eagerly for the remission of sins, and be
assured of imperishable glory in the kingdom of Heaven." This quote
was found in Poul L. Williams book: The crusades: The Complete
idiot's Guide to the Crusades under the title: Ticket to Paradise.
In this book, however, the purpose of the three articles written
and published in the west by the author was to analyze the relation
between West and East in the aftermath of 9/11. The author, an Arab
American scholar and scientist attempts to show the early Crusades
as the starting point to planning against Islam as a world
religion. However, the analysis is sociological rather than
political. The book is part of enhancing knowledge base for young
Arab and Muslim generations in Diaspora. The content is divided
into two parts: one on Terrorism and the other on the Phenomenon of
Islamophobia in the west. I hope the book will find readers
